Important Notice: Changes to Category 3A Only and Category 3B Only Pesticide Applicators and Technicians


Pesticide Applicators and Technicians Certified in Category 3A Only or Category 3B Only will Transition to a 3-Year Certification Cycle and a $450 Certification Fee

Article 33 of the Environmental Conservation Law (ECL) has recently been amended as part of the 2018 New York State Budget. These amendments have effected a change to those people certified or getting certified in category 3A only or category 3B only. As of April 1, 2018, anyone currently certified in category 3A only or category 3B only will transition to the new cycle and fee. Anyone taking the exam to become a category 3A only or category 3B only will need to pay the new $450 fee and receive an ID card good for 3 years.
